Ezekiel 27:5-25
5
They made all your planks of fir trees from Senir; they took a cedar from Lebanon to make you a mast.
6
Of oaks from Bashan they made your oars; the company of the Ashurites have inlaid your planks with ivory from the coasts of Kittim.
7
Fine embroidered linen from Egypt was what you spread for your sail; violet and purple from the coasts of Elishah was what covered you.
8
The inhabitants of Sidon and Arvad were your oarsmen; your wise men, O Tyre, were in you; they became your sailors.
9
The elders of Gebal and its wise men were in you to caulk your seams; all the ships of the sea and their oarsmen were in you to exchange your merchandise.
10
Those from Persia, Lydia, and Libya were in your army as men of war; they hung shield and helmet in you; they gave splendor to you.
11
Men of Arvad with your army were on your walls all around, and the men of Gammad were in your towers; they hung their shields on your walls all around; they made your beauty perfect.
12
Tarshish traded with you because of the multitude of your wealth. They gave you silver, iron, tin, and lead for your goods.
13
Javan, Tubal, and Meshech traded with you. They exchanged souls of men and vessels of bronze for your merchandise.
14
Those from the house of Togarmah traded for your wares with horses, steeds, and mules.
15
The men of Dedan traded with you; many shores were the market of your hand. They brought you ivory tusks and ebony as payment.
16
Syria traded with you because of the abundance of goods you made. They exchanged for your wares emeralds, purple, embroidery, fine linen, corals, and rubies.
17
Judah and the land of Israel traded with you. They exchanged for your merchandise wheat of Minnith, millet, honey, oil, and balm.
18
Damascus traded with you because of the abundance of goods you made, because of your great wealth, with the wine of Helbon and with white wool.
19
Dan and Javan paid for your wares, traversing back and forth. Wrought iron, cassia, and cane were among your merchandise.
20
Dedan traded with you in saddlecloths for riding.
21
Arabia and all the rulers of Kedar traded with you regularly. They traded with you in lambs, rams, and goats.
22
The merchants of Sheba and Raamah traded with you. They exchanged for your wares the choicest spices, all kinds of precious stones, and gold.
23
Haran, Canneh, Eden, the merchants of Sheba, Assyria, and Chilmad traded with you.
24
These traded with you in choice items; in purple clothes, in embroidered work, in cedar chests of multicolored apparel, bound tightly with cords, which were in your marketplace.
25
The ships of Tarshish traveled with your merchandise. You were filled and very glorious in the midst of the seas.
